Weather Channel Taps Raleigh To Head Sales

The Weather Channel has tapped Chris Raleigh to head its multi-platform sales operations. Raleigh, who recently left the Game Show Network (GSN) after three years in a similar role there, becomes senior vice president and general sales manager.

Based in New York, Raleigh reports to Paul Iaffaldano, executive vice president and general manager of TWC Media Solutions.

Iaffaldano said that "it was crucial for us to have a head of ad sales with a strong background in new media as well as traditional broadcast and cable sales management."

GSN has looked to aggressively build its Web and interactive offerings, while TWC's weather.com is booming.

Before GSN, Raleigh spent four years as vice president of advertising sales for Tech TV, now G4. Previously, he held a slew of sales positions at NBC, including in daytime, late night and news.
